html,body {margin:0px;padding:0px;font-family:"Microsoft YaHei";background-color: #f8f8f8;}
body {font-size:14px;color:#000;margin:0;padding:0;}
ul,li {list-style:none;margin:0px;padding:0px;}
p {margin:0px;padding:0px;}
dl,dd,dt {list-style:none;margin:0px;padding:0px;}
a {text-decoration:none;}
input {outline:none;text-indent:10px;}
*:focus {outline:none;}


nav {width:100%;height:72px;background:rgba(255,255,255,1);box-shadow:0px 3px 8px 0px rgba(189,189,189,0.46);}
.navCenter {width:80%;height:72px;margin:0px 5%;position: relative;}
.loginIco {cursor: pointer; display:block;width:142px;height:34px;background-image:url(../img/loginIco.png);background-size:100% 100%;float:left;margin-top: 19px;margin-right: 11px;}
.loginMes {width:130px;display:block;height:72px;line-height: 72px; font-size:18px;font-family:MicrosoftYaHei;font-weight:bold;color:rgba(255,60,96,1);float:left;}
.goscoreLib {width:92px;height:40px;line-height:40px;background:rgba(255,60,96,1);box-shadow:0px 6px 16px 0px rgba(255,96,60,0.35);border-radius:8px;float:right;color:#fff;font-weight:bold;text-align:center;font-size:16px;cursor:pointer;margin-top: 17px;}
.goscoreLib i {font-size:20px;margin-right:5px;}
.headIco {margin-top: 16px;width: 75px;height:40px;float:right;margin-right: 20px;cursor: pointer;}
.headIco img {width:40px;height:40px;border-radius:20px;float:left;}
.upIco {display:inline-block;vertical-align:top;border-bottom:5px solid #999;border-right:5px solid transparent;border-left:5px solid transparent;content:"";margin-top:5px}
.downIco {display:inline-block;vertical-align:top;border-top:5px solid #999;border-right:5px solid transparent;border-left:5px solid transparent;content:"";margin-top: 20px;margin-left: 5px;}
.infoMes {width: 58px;height:auto;float:right;font-size:16px;margin-top: 28px;margin-right:40px;cursor: pointer;position: relative;}
.infoMes label{border-radius: 8px;position: absolute;width: 24px;height: 16px;background-color:#FF3C60;font-size: 12px;color:#fff;text-align: center;line-height: 16px;right: -15px;top: -7px;}
.infoMes span {float:right;font-size:16px;font-weight:bold;color:rgba(51,51,51,1);}
.infoMes i{font-size:20px;}
.lineIco{content: "";display: block;width: 2px;height:28px;background:rgba(238,238,238,1);float: left;margin:22px 11px 0px 0px;}
.content{width: 90%;height: auto;overflow: hidden;min-height: 100px;margin: 25px auto;margin-bottom: 10px;}
.cLeftNav{width:20%;max-width:200px;min-height: 100px;height:auto;overflow: hidden;float: left;background-color: #fff;border-radius: 10px;padding-bottom: 34px;}
.myInfo{width:100%;height: auto;min-height: 10px;overflow: hidden;padding-top:13px;border-bottom: 1px solid #eee;padding-bottom: 30px;}
.myInfo img{display: block;width:58px;height: 58px;border-radius: 29px;margin: 0px auto; }
.miName{width: 100%;height: auto;overflow: hidden;font-size: 16px;color: #333;text-align: center;margin-top: 9px;}
.miId{width:100px;height: auto;overflow: hidden;margin:8px auto}
.miId label{font-size: 12px;color: #999;padding: 0px 6px; }
.miApprove{width:100%;height: auto;overflow: hidden;}
.miApprove a{display:block;width:68px;height: 26px;border-radius: 12px;background-color:#FFC9D3;margin: 0px auto;font-size: 12px;font-weight: bold;color:#FF3C60;text-align: center;line-height:26px;   }
.miApprove a:after{content: "";display: block;width:8px;height: 12px;background-image: url(../img/rightIco.png);background-size: 100% 100%;float: right;margin: 8px 10px 0px -7px;}
.miNum{width:100%;height:auto;overflow: hidden;margin-top: 26px;}
.miNum span{display: block;width: 98px;height: auto;float: left;overflow: hidden;}
.miNum span strong{display:block;width: 100%;height: auto;overflow: hidden;font-size: 18px;color: #333;text-align: center;}
.miNum span label{display:block;width: 100%;height: auto;overflow: hidden;font-size: 14px;color: #666;text-align: center;margin-top:8px;}
.miNum i{display:block;width:2px;height: 40px;background-color: #eee;float: left;margin-top: 5px; }
.clnList{width: 100%;height: auto;overflow: hidden;padding-top: 20px;}
.clnList li{width: 100%;min-height: 54px;text-align: left;height: auto;overflow: hidden;}
.clnList li a{display: block;height: 100%;line-height: 54px;padding:0px 0px 0px 46px;position: relative;cursor: pointer;}
.clnList li a span{font-size: 18px;color:#333333;font-weight: bold;}
.clnList li a i{font-size:20px;color:#333333;margin-right: 2px;}
.nowBg{color:  #FF3C60;}
.nowBg i{color:  #FF3C60 !important;}
.nowBg span{color: #FF3C60 !important;}
.clnLevel{width: 100%;height: auto;overflow: hidden;}
.clnLevel li{width: 100%;height: 50px;line-height: 50px;text-align: center;}
.clnLevel li a{display: block;padding: 0px 0px 0px 71px; height: 50px;line-height: 50px;text-align: left;font-size: 16px;color: #666;cursor: pointer;} 
.nowBg:after{content: ""; display:block;width:3px;height: 54px;background-color: #FF3C60;position: absolute;right: 0px;top: 0px; }
.exitMes{cursor: pointer; text-align: center;line-height: 42px;font-size: 14px;color: #333;z-index: 1;right: 50px;position: absolute;top: 72px;height: 42px;width: 114px;background:rgba(255,255,255,1);box-shadow:0px 6px 16px 0px rgba(189, 189, 189, 0.35);border-radius:0px 0px 6px 4px;}
.exitMes i{margin-right: -10px;color: #FF3C60;font-size: 18px;float: left;margin-left: 20px;}
.infoCenter{width:320px;height: 150px;position: absolute;right: 150px;top: 72px;background-color: #fff;z-index: 1;box-shadow:0px 6px 16px 0px rgba(189, 189, 189, 0.35);border-radius:0px 0px 6px 6px;}
.infoCenter span:nth-child(1){display: block;padding:0px 23px;height: 40px;line-height: 40px;color: #333;font-size: 16px;border-bottom: 1px solid #eee;}
.infoCenter span:nth-child(2){display: block;padding:0px 23px;height:109px;line-height:109px;color: #666;font-size: 14px;text-align: center;}


.zpfx {
    width: 20px;
    height: 20px;
    margin-bottom: 7px;
}
.slibMes{min-height:90vh;overflow:hidden}
.section-header{display:flex;width:100%;justify-content:space-between;height:60px;line-height:60px;border-bottom:1px solid #eee;padding:0 20px;box-sizing:border-box}
.sectionContent{background-color:#fff;border-radius:10px;width:100%;font-size:16px;font-family:SourceHanSansCN-Regular;color:#333}
.section-body{padding:20px;box-sizing:border-box;font-size:14px}
.filter-item{padding:0 10px;height:25px;line-height:25px;margin-right:10px;display:inline-block;cursor:pointer;border-radius:4px}
.filter-item-active{color:#409eff;border:1px solid #409eff}
.null-list-view{
  width: 100%;
  display: flex;
  justify-content: center;
  align-items: center;
  flex-direction: column;
  padding: 100px 0;
}
.null-list-view img{
  width: 336px;
}
.null-list-desc{
  margin-top: -30px;
  color: #808080;
}
.section-header {
    position: relative;
}
.account-item-title {
    display: flex;
    align-items: center;
    margin-bottom: 30px;
}
.section {
    width: 100%;
    height: 80px;
    line-height: 80px;
    padding: 0 20px;
    box-sizing: border-box;
}
.flex-between {
    display: flex;
    justify-content: space-between;
}
[class*=" el-icon-"], [class^=el-icon-] {
    font-family: element-icons!important;
    speak: none;
    font-style: normal;
    font-weight: 400;
    font-variant: normal;
    text-transform: none;
    line-height: 1;
    vertical-align: baseline;
    display: inline-block;
    -webkit-font-smoothing: antialiased;
    -moz-osx-font-smoothing: grayscale;
}






.crCenter{
	width: 75%;
    height: auto;
    overflow: hidden;
    float: left;
    margin-left: 16px;
}
.crCenter {width:75%;border:none;}
.brNone{border-right: none !important;}
.clFF4C85{color: #FF4C85 !important}
.cl1D89FF{color: #1D89FF !important}
.clFF3C60{color: #FF3C60 !important}
.disHide{display:none !important;}
.clFF7F00{color: #FF7F00 !important}
.cl00B7B3{color: #00B7B3 !important}
.clFF0000{color: #FF0000 !important}
.clFFF3F5{background-color:#FFF3F5 !important;}
.clFFF3F5 a{color: #FF4C85 !important}
.padtb30{padding: 30px 0px;}
.maskMes{position:fixed;top: 0px;bottom: 0px;left: 0px;right: 0px;background: rgba(0,0,0,0.4);z-index: 5;}
.maskMess{position:fixed;top: 0px;bottom: 0px;left: 0px;right: 0px;background: rgba(0,0,0,0.4);z-index: 5;}
.worksTypeList {
    display: flex;
    justify-content: space-between;
}
.works-item {
    /* width: 32%; */
    height: 189px;
    border-radius: 10px;
    background-color: white;
}

.section-header-line {
    width: 3px;
    height: 24px;
    background-color: #FF3C60;
    position: absolute;
    left: 0;
    top: 18px;
}

.works-item-body {
    display: flex;
    align-items: center;
}
.section-body {
    padding: 20px;
    box-sizing: border-box;
    font-size: 14px;
}
.works-item-num {
    font-size: 28px;
    font-weight: bold;
    color: #333;
    margin-right: 10px;
}

.zpfx {
    width: 20px;
    height: 20px;
    margin-bottom: 7px;
  }
  .cLeftNav .clnList img {
    vertical-align: middle;
  }

